SenS Hotel & Spa + Conference Ubud Town Center is not only busy in business matters, but also has a commitment to protecting the environment. Moreover, support for reducing global warming is carried out by installing large solar panels. The use of solar panel is also an effort to avoid dependence on conventional electricity. “The first large-scale solar panels for the electricity system in Ubud have been installed at SenS Hotel & Spa + Conference Ubud Town Center since February 2015,” said General Manager, Sven Remo, on Friday (Aug 12).
Taking into account the Corporate Social Responsibility of energy consumption and conservation, additional investment in solar panels is made to meet the lighting needs for all corridor areas, landscape areas, and main entrances where valuable energy savings are being implemented every day. “The benefits of these panels and solar energy are extremely felt because they are able to save costs. This system has saved more than 3,500-watts of electrical energy which is equivalent to a reduction of more than CO2 emissions per year,” he explained.
The Solar Panel is owned and operated by PT. Sutera Abadi, and has contributed to savings of around USD 458.72/year. Fuel prices have affected the tourism sector to a large extent over the last few decades and alternative energy solutions, and the solar panels will be indispensable in the future. SenS Hotel Ubud has set a target to reduce energy consumption in 2016 from the realization in 2015. “We make SenS Hotel one of the most energy efficient hotels on the island, especially in the Ubud area,” hoped Sven Remo.
The hotel located at Jalan Sukma Kesuma No. 1, Banjar Tebesaya, Ubud Subdistrict, Gianyar District, then took steps for separate collection, disposal, and recycling of waste that have been applied consistently since all hotel rooms were fully operational in July 2015. “We do have a program for sorting waste, so that the environment becomes clean and comfortable,” he concluded.
